Menu

Stores in olla, louisiana, united states

C&V Outdoors

Location Details

Address: 3215 US-165

City: Olla

State: LA

Country: United States

Postcode: 71465-5400

Contact Information

Phone: 13183166194

No template found for this category.

J & C's Sporting Goods

Location Details

Address: 3215 US-165

City: Olla

State: LA

Country: United States

Postcode: 71465-5400

Contact Information

Phone: 13183166194

No template found for this category.